Zulip 是一个强大的开源消息传递平台,专为高效和有组织的对话而设计。其独特的线程模型允许用户在同一聊天室中管理不同主题的讨论,使其成为团队和社区的理想选择。
在 AlmaLinux 9 上安装 Zulip
步骤 1。在安装ing Zulip 之前,请确保您的 AlmaLinux 9 系统是最新的。您可以使用 yum
或 dnf
来更新您的系统:
sudo dnf clean all sudo dnf update
第2步。安装依赖项。
安装 Zulip 所需的依赖项:
sudo dnf install wget nano firewalld python3-devel libffi-devel openssl-devel gcc redhat-rpm-config
第2步。在 AlmaLinux 9 上安装 Zulip
使用以下命令下载并解压缩最新的 Zulip Server 版本:
cd /tmp wget https://download.zulip.com/server/zulip-server-latest.tar.gz
解压下载的文件:
tar -xf zulip-server-latest.tar.gz
导航到提取的目录并开始使用最常见的配置设置 Zulip,按如下方式运行安装程序:
sudo -s ./zulip-server-*/scripts/setup/install --certbot \ --email=YOUR_EMAIL --hostname=YOUR_HOSTNAME
将 YOUR_EMAIL
替换为您的电子邮件地址,将 YOUR_HOSTNAME
替换 为您的域名。
第 3 步。配置 Zulip 聊天服务器。
安装 Zulip 后,您可以根据自己的喜好对其进行配置。大多数配置更改可由领域管理员通过 Web 界面完成。但是,对于其他配置,系统管理员需要编辑 /etc/zulip/settings。py
文件。
打开 /etc/zulip/settings。py
使用您选择的文本编辑器(如 nano 或 vim)的文件:
sudo nano /etc/zulip/settings.py
在这里,您可以配置各种设置,例如EXTERNAL_HOST
、ZULIP_ADMINISTRATOR
和身份验证后端。
第 3 步。配置防火墙。
首先,确保 firewalld
正在运行并启用在启动时启动:
sudo systemctl start firewalld sudo systemctl enable firewalld
Zulip 需要 HTTP(端口 80)和 HTTPS(端口 443)才能进行 Web 访问。允许以下端口上的流量:
sudo firewall-cmd --permanent --add-service=http sudo firewall-cmd --permanent --add-service=https
添加必要的规则后,重新加载 firewalld
以应用更改:
sudo firewall-cmd --reload
若要确保正确应用规则,可以列出所有活动规则:
sudo firewall-cmd --list-all
第 4 步。访问 Zulip Web UI。
安装后,输入您的网络浏览器并导航到 https:YOUR_HOSTNAME
以访问 Zulip 服务器。 按照屏幕上的说明完成初始设置,包括创建组织和用户帐户。
感谢您使用本教程在 AlmaLinux 9 系统上安装 Zulip 聊天服务器。如需更多帮助或有用信息,我们建议您查看 Zulip 官方网站。